Brother Officers is a 1915 British silent war film directed by Harold M. Shaw and starring Henry Ainley, Lettice Fairfax and Gerald Ames.{{Cite news|url=http://ftvdb.bfi.org.uk/sift/title/156836|arch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20090527160230/http://ftvdb.bfi.org.uk/sift/title/156836|url-status=dead|archive-date=2009-05-27|title=Brother Officers (1915)|work=BFI|access-date=2017-08-22|language=en}} It was based on a play by Leo Trevor. A soldier wins the Victoria Cross during the First World War.

A British made film distributed by Paramount in the United States.
